Description and Objectives

This presentation will unpack the ways in which historical, intergenerational and social trauma shows up in ourselves and our clients. During this training, attendees will learn why social and historical stressors are a type of trauma, as well as the impact on one’s life. Strategies for identifying the impacts and interventions for supporting our clients will be explored in depth. Additionally, participants will develop increased capacity to have difficult conversations across difference.

Upon completing the workshop, participants will be able to:

  • Self identify their own agent and target memberships through the ADDRESING model
  • Identify 3-5 stressors that contribute to the chronic stress related to having a target membership
  • Identify at least 3 indicators of social or historical trauma
  • Learn 3-5 strategies for effectively supporting clients to renegotiate trauma related to social or historical traumatic events
